Output c3dd48c90e534813eeefb81d596cb092d11eedb9aa8081503f2a90ba51fd6df7:18

value
12059
script pubkey
OP_0 OP_PUSHBYTES_20 9e4ba84c37b5e75c13faf85c6101832741eed9a5
address
bc1qne96snphkhn4cyl6lpwxzqvryaq7akd9rse47h
transaction
c3dd48c90e534813eeefb81d596cb092d11eedb9aa8081503f2a90ba51fd6df7
confirmations
19754
spent
true